Real Estate Investment Fuels Wealth Growth
When I was in my early 20s, I took a huge risk and purchased an apartment building in a not-so-great part of town. I fixed it up, rented out the units, and used any profits from that to purchase and fix up other units. By the time I was 30, I owned over 1,000 rental properties in Los Angeles, and now own property in 20 different states. Sometimes you have to take a calculated risk to reap the rewards.

Automate Savings for Consistent Wealth Building
Automating all of my savings and investment strategies on a monthly basis (i.e., Periodic Investment Plans or Dollar-Cost Averaging) has been invaluable. Using this approach to achieve a 20% gross savings rate forces a good habit and avoids the temptation of market timing.

Diversify with Index Funds for Long-Term Gains
A long-term and diversified approach focused on index funds and exchange-traded funds (ETFs) is the investment strategy that has significantly improved my financial health. This strategy basically revolves around the principle of passive investment, which aims to replicate the performance of a wide market rather than picking individual stocks.
Consider this strategy:
1. Address the risk factor and minimize it by investing in a mix of index funds and ETFs. This reduces the impact of poor performance from a single investment you’ve made.
2. Compared to actively managed funds, index funds and ETFs have low expense ratios, leading to higher investment returns rather than bearing excessive fees.
3. Use a dollar-cost averaging approach for regular contributions to investment accounts. This means investing a fixed amount at regular intervals.
The key takeaway is the importance of patience, a consistent approach, and a long-term mindset to become successful in investments.

Harness Compound Interest for Exponential Growth
Leveraging compounded interest is a powerful strategy for wealth growth among business leaders. By reinvesting profits and returns, assets can grow exponentially over time. This approach requires patience and a long-term perspective, as the real benefits often become apparent after several years.
Business leaders who consistently apply this strategy across various investments can see their wealth multiply significantly. The key is to start early and remain committed to the process, even when short-term gains might seem modest. Spread Investments Across Multiple Asset Classes
Diversification across multiple asset classes and industries is a cornerstone of wealth preservation and growth for savvy business leaders. This strategy helps mitigate risks by spreading investments across various sectors, reducing the impact of poor performance in any single area. A well-diversified portfolio might include stocks, bonds, real estate, and alternative investments.
This approach not only protects wealth but also positions investors to capitalize on growth in different market segments. Business leaders who master diversification often find their wealth more resilient during economic downturns.
